CD Projekt Red has revealed that Cyberpunk 2077 will receive a Game of the Year edition once its Phantom Liberty expansion is released in 2023.

As reported by Polish website Stockwatch (and spotted by Insider Gaming), CD Projekt Red president and joint-CEO Adam Kiciński said during a recent investors conference that Cyberpunk 2077 will follow in The Witcher 3: Wild Hunt’s footsteps and receive the new edition that includes all previously released DLC in one package.

“It’s the natural order of things,” he said. “It was the same with the Witcher, which, after both expansions, was finally released as a Game of the Year edition and has been on the market that way every since. The same can be expected in this case.”

The Phantom Liberty DLC – Cyberpunk 2077’s one and only paid expansion that will include hours of new story content – is expected to launch sometime in 2023, and Kiciński said the Game of the Year edition will be released soon after.

Given this expansion is only being released for the PlayStation 5, Xbox Series X and S, and PC, it’s likely the Game of the Year edition will also only be on these platforms.
